I just moved my blog over to a new server (Winders 2008).  So far all of 
it seems to be working correctly, except for one page, and I can't 
figure out what IIS is doing.  I'm hoping someone here has run across 
this or has enough experience with IIS 7 to tell me where to look. 

For whatever reason, IIS seems to be ignoring the cgi.path_info for my 
"about" page and process it as a directory.  So, for 
http://www.cfgears.com/page.cfm/About it's trying to find an About 
directory and throwing a 404 instead processing page.cfm with "About" as 
a cgi.path_info.  The funny thing is, all of the other pages on the site 
use this exact same url format without any problems.  For example, 
http://www.cfgears.com/index.cfm/CFML works correctly. 

The only difference in the 2 urls is that one calls index.cfm and the 
other calls page.cfm.  All index.cfm calls work, and all page.cfm calls 
break.  I know that page.cfm is there, I put in a Hey!<abort> at the top 
of it and you can pull it up in the url 
(http://www.cfgears.com/page.cfm), but 
http://www.cfgears.com/page.cfm/About still throws a 404. 

So, what gives?  What is it about this page that IIS doesn't want to 
process cgi.path_info correctly?
